For example, there is a tag for the first version corresponding to this version of the manual netperf 2. For each test it reports the bandwidth, loss, and other parameters. Iperf is much more reliable in its test results compared to many other online network speed test providers. Useful iperf commands for network troubleshooting sam kear. A tool for measuring tcp and udp network performance, based from 2. Open the start menu and before clicking anywhere, type cmd on your keyboard. Prebuilt binaries and scripts for the host pc netperfnetperf2. Iperf a free tool to test the network speed 4sysops. Xilinx xapp1127 xps ll trimode ethernet mac performance with.
Netperf files associated with various network performance projects. Xilinx xapp1127 xps ll trimode ethernet mac performance. If youre not in a compiling kind of mood, you can download a compiled copy of the netperf tools from my web site. Code issues 15 pull requests 7 actions projects 0 security insights. This process will enable you to run a search through the start menu. Clusternumbers this is a software tool that automates the process of benchmarking high performance computer cluster. D devspec specify the local andor remote dlpi device file names fullyqualified. For convenience and ease of remembering, a link to the download site is provided via the netperfpage the bits corresponding to each discrete release of.
Netperf download deb, eopkg, ipk, rpm, tgz, txz, xz. Why linux guest vms performs better than windows ones in. I was surprised to learn that the wpt is no longer available in a discrete download. A read is counted each time someone views a publication summary such as the title, abstract, and list of authors, clicks on a figure, or views or downloads the fulltext. Selecting a language below will dynamically change the complete page content to that language. Ive had success with other hosts and operating systems but failing with both windows and centos connecting to the esx host. Netperf tests description running netperf to run netperf it is required to inform the test to be run and the remote host that is running netserver. Does anyone know how to install and use iperf in windows. Prebuilt binaries and scripts for the host pc netperf netperf 2.
Download iperf3 and original iperf precompiled binaries. In both hypervisors i found a linux guest vm in different modes is having a relatively high performance than a windows one. Iperf is an open source tool that can be used to test network performance. Iperf for windows released with iperf3compatible gui and charts. On the pc side, download the iperf file and from the command line start with the following options. Latte is a microsoft tool for measuring network latency. Cpu performance on 32 cpus cause netperf 2006 errors in. For convenience and ease of remembering, a link to the download site is provided via the netperfpage. Performance evaluation of vmxnet3 virtual network device. Nov 24, 2009 in my first post on xperf, i described the simple 4. Iperf is a wellwritten modern cli tool, very simple to use. Make sure to use a capital p, lowercase p will specify a different port number to connect on. The goals include maintaining an active iperf 2 code base code originated from iperf 2.
Netperf reported invalid bandwidth on some machines. An added advantage of using iperf for testing network performance is the fact that, it is very reliable if you have two servers, both in geographically different. Netperf is a benchmark that can be used to measure the performance of. Netperf training view the netperf manual or whitepapers on using netperf. It supports tuning of various parameters related to timing, buffers and protocols tcp, udp, sctp with ipv4 and ipv6.
And those machines very just laptops connected over a simple switch. Netperf is a benchmark that can be use to measure various aspect of. To enable parallel connections add the p flag to the iperf client parameters followed by the number of connections you want. Iperf is a professional bandwidth test tool for qualifying performance of corporate networks and the internet. Netperf is a benchmark that can be used to measure the performance of many different types of networking. Any edition of windows server 2008 may be installed without activation and evaluated for an initial 60 days. Next download and extract the iperf source code to c. Download netperf clone or download various revisions of the netperf benchmark. Chinese simplified english french german japanese spanish. Note that iperf3 is not backwards compatible with iperf2. Gzipped tar files of netperf sources can be retrieved via anonymous ftp for released versions of the bits. Hi pankaj the only use of erf on windows that i can recall is via cygwin. Netperf with some customizations to make the 10gig performance tests.
Enter the directory where you extracted the iperf source. With netperfs tcp request response test, there was finally some difference between the operating systems. Netperf can be successfully compiled to run on windows, unix or linux. Download windows server 2008 r2 evaluation 180 days from. Netperf feedback provide feedback on the benchmark or the pages.
Feb 23, 2010 netperf can be successfully compiled to run on windows, unix or linux. As i expected, it only checks a total of 32 processors as can be seen in the sensor details page, and not the 40 that are present in the machine. This is a new implementation that shares no code with the original. In my first post on xperf, i described the simple 4. You can also use it to troubleshoot network related problems. Iperf is an easytouse free command line tool that allows you to measure your network bandwidth by generating artificial traffic. In that environment, the unix erf code should work. Install windows performance toolkit wpt with 242mb. Whilst netperf transmits on higher ports i have allowed the default port 12865 in the esxcfgfirewall and see the accept statement in an iptable query. Download windows server 2008 standard from official. Original netperf source used to build embedded and host netperf binaries. Author recent posts michael pietrofortemichael pietroforte. Test network performance with the iperf tool rickard nobel.
Ipv6 performance on a linux virtual machine shows similar improvement of throughput and cpu efficiency for transmit. Netperf windows download also, each datapoint is displayed with a full set of test banners again to facilitate results submission to the database. Prerelease versions of the bits can be retrieved via anonymous ftp from the experimental subdirectory. Start the cygwin shell from the start menu or the shortcut on your desktop. The current version, sometimes referred to as iperf3, is a redesign of an original version developed at nlanrdast. Network become unavailable in windows 2008 x64 guest when doing netperf test. Mar 02, 2016 need a new more reliable way to test your network speed. With the longer tcp request response test, intels clear linux was the fastest, followed then by dragonflybsd. Checking with netstat i see an established session on the default port. Performance evaluation of vmxnet3 virtual network device next, we will look at ipv6 tcp performance inside a windows server 2008 virtual machine on a 10g setup. May 20, 2008 whilst netperf transmits on higher ports i have allowed the default port 12865 in the esxcfgfirewall and see the accept statement in an iptable query.
Windows server 2008 r2 evaluation 180 days important. The simplest tutorial for netperf ive found on the web is as easy as learning the klingons kumburan dialect. Technet latte the windows tool for latency measurement. Netperf numbers submit and retrieve netperf results from the netperf database. It provides tests for both unidirectional throughput, and endtoend latency. I need to do some network speedbandwidth test between a windows server 2008 and windows xp computer. The bits corresponding to each discrete release of netperf are tagged for retrieval via subversion. The script below was used to run all netperf benchmark tests. Need a new more reliable way to test your network speed. How to compile iperf for windows using cygwin sam kear.
Such a tool can be useful if you want to test whether the network speed is fast enough for a certain application or not. In fact netserver is a true server in the sense that all relevant data should be specified via the netperf client. Performance monitoring of various network traffic generators. It is a performance counter based on the windows cpu load wmi sensor. Even a fully virtualized linux guest vm showed a better performance than a windows guest vm with pv drivers. I am testing the network performance of vms in xen and hyperv using iperf and netperf. If you need more time to evaluate windows server 2008, the 60 day evaluation period may be reset or rearmed three times, extending the original 60 day evaluation period by up to 180 days for a total possible evaluation time of 240 days. Netperf user manual pdf this is rick jones feeble attempt at a texinfobased manual for the netperf benchmark. Unlike other latency tools, such as ping, that measure icmp, latte measures tcp or udp delivery time. Performance overhead and comparative performance of 4. Netperf is a benchmark that can be used to measure the performance of many different types of.
969 1128 115 759 1469 392 720 1402 1348 50 892 547 582 904 637 649 1366 740 135 1420 650 718 653 1416 900 1091 691 1496 215 480 1046 933 851 31 671 1389 889 316